Hah well to answer the question, it is suppose to go counter-clockwise (through the left side first), though I usually go clockwise. If you look at a belt buckle with a logo/text (which you shouldn't be wearing in the first place, but for the sake of argument), it is designed to go counter.
Counter Clockwise
If you look at the back of the belt any writing on the back to be upright will always be go to the left or counter clockwise. If you look at any buckle with a design, logo, words or numbers in order for them to be upright you always go to the left or counter clockwise.

If you can show me any buckle with a design, logo, words or numbers that are right side up when you go to the right or clockwise, then I will say belts are made to go either way. If you can show me any belt with writing on the back that would be right side up if you go to the right or clockwise then I will say belts are made to go either way. It can't be coincidence that every belt that has a buckle with a logo, words etc on it needs to go left or counter clockwise in order to be right side up. And it can't be coincidence that any belt that has words on the back needs to go to the left or counter clockwise to be right side up. I think these two facts alone says belts are made to go to the left or counter clockwise.
